PROBLEM TO BE SOLVED: To provide a liquid droplet detection system capable of certainly detecting the ink droplet ejected from a nozzle orifice even when the nozzle orifice is formed in the vicinity of the end edge of the nozzle surface of a printing head by providing a reflecting plate in adjacent relation to the end edge of the nozzle surface. SOLUTION: In a liquid droplet detection system equipped with an illumination lamp 11 obliquely irradiating the nozzle surface 3 having nozzle orifices 2 formed thereto of a printing head 1 and a CCD camera 12 detecting the light reflected by the nozzle surface 3 and passed through the flight route of the ink droplet 5 ejected from each of the nozzle orifices 2 to take the image of the ink droplet 5, a reflecting plate 13 is provided in adjacent relation to the end edge of the nozzle surface 3. Herein, the part adjacent to the end edge of the nozzle surface 3 of the reflecting plate 13 is pref. formed so as to diffuse and reflect light. |
